Corrosion inhibitors are essential chemical additives designed to protect metal surfaces from aggressive acid attack during well stimulation treatments using hydrochloric acid (HCl) or mud acid (HF/HCl blends). These inhibitors form protective molecular films on downhole equipment and tubulars to minimize metal loss and pitting corrosion. What are Corrosion inhibitors?
Corrosion inhibitors are protective chemical additives that prevent acid-induced metal dissolution during well stimulation by forming adsorbed molecular layers on metal surfaces, effectively blocking corrosive attack while maintaining acid reactivity with formation minerals.
What are the main types of Corrosion inhibitors?
Primary categories include filming amines, quaternary ammonium salts, acetylenic alcohols, and synergistic blends, with UNPChemicals' CIMET series utilizing advanced oligomeric ester quat technology for superior film persistence and proprietary surfactant systems for full-surface coverage in complex acidizing conditions.
Where are Corrosion inhibitors commonly applied?
These inhibitors are essential in all acid-based stimulation operations including matrix acidizing of carbonate formations, acid fracturing treatments, and scale removal procedures, particularly in high-temperature wells where corrosion rates accelerate dramatically without proper inhibition.
How do you select the right Corrosion inhibitor?
Selection depends on acid type/concentration, bottomhole temperature, metallurgy of downhole equipment, and contact time requirements, with critical factors including film persistence under shear, compatibility with other additives, and ability to protect both general and localized corrosion forms like pitting or stress cracking.
